The 91st Bronx-Westchester CBC found a preliminary124 species, just 2 shy of 
its record on Sunday December 28, 2014. Highlights included a 
femaleRose-breasted Grosbeak in the Bronx Zoo, an Indigo Bunting at 
MarshlandsConservancy in Rye, Great and Snowy Egret in Pelham Bay Park and a 
GlaucousGull off Milton Point in Rye. Other finds were all three scoters and 
NorthernGannet in Long Island Sound, a Ring-necked Pheasant in Soundview Park, 
threeMerlin, 14 Eastern Bluebirds, three Common Yellowthroats, 2 Palm 
Warblers,White-crowned Sparrow and three Pine Siskin. New high count was set 
for Gadwall,second year in a row with 480.
